Airbag pneumonitis

Case Rep Med. 2010:2010:498569. doi: 10.1155/2010/498569. Epub 2010 Oct 17.

Abstract

The widespread and mandatory use of airbags has resulted in various patterns of injuries and complications unique to their use. Airbags have been implicated in a spectrum of pulmonary conditions ranging from exacerbation of asthma, reactive airway diseases to new onset asthma. We report a case of inhalational chemical pneumonitis that developed after exposure to the airbag fumes.
